FusionProtFeatures for PEX1_RAB34


check buttonMain function of each fusion partner protein. (from UniProt)
HgeneTgene
PEX1

O43933

RAB34

Q9BZG1

Protein transport. Involved in the redistribution oflysosomes to the peri-Golgi region (By similarity). Plays a rolein the maturation of phagosomes that engulf pathogens, such asS.aureus and M.tuberculosis (PubMed:21255211). Plays a role in thefusion of phagosomes with lysosomes (PubMed:21255211). Acts alsoas a positive regulator of hedgehog signaling and regulatesciliary function (By similarity). {ECO:0000250|UniProtKB:Q64008,ECO:0000269|PubMed:21255211}.
